Harrison lost to Mountain Home back in January and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Tuesday. The Goblins took a blow against the Bombers, falling 60-33. The Goblins have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Harrison's defeat dropped their record down to 10-9. As for Mountain Home, they pushed their record up to 10-7 with the win, which was their third straight at home.
We've got plenty of inter-conference action coming up soon. Harrison is set to square off against their familiar foe Greenwood at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. Meanwhile, Mountain Home will face off against rival Russellville at 6:00 p.m. on Friday.
